Two Cases of Rectal Xanthoma Presenting as Yellowish to Whitish Lesions during Colonoscopy

Figure 1

Colonoscopy images of case  1. Multiple yellowish spots measuring approximately 3 to 5 mm are seen in the rectum (a). Magnifying observation with narrow-band imaging reveals intact pits of the rectal mucosa (b). Indigo-carmine spraying emphasizes the whitish to yellowish color of the lesions (c, d).
